About Our Programs

The Career College Group provides training in the healthcare and the skilled trades preparing students for employment in Canada. The objective of the training programs are to equip the students with the most current theory and practical training necessary to become a successful professional. The curriculum relies on two fundamental principles; firstly, teach to foster an understanding of the material versus memorization of the material, and secondly, allowing the students to process information through practical experience.
